Invercargill

(From our own correspondent.) July 1. The quarterly Communion of the members of the Hibernian Society will take place next Sunday (7th inst.) at St. Mary's Basilica at the 8 o'clock Mass. At the 8 o'clock Mass last Sunday a number of young children made their first Holy Communion, prior to which they were addressed in appropriate terms by Father Woods. It is the intention of the Bluff committee of the Catholic Federation to take up a collection in aid of the Catholic Field Service Fund. This branch is fortunate in having such an earnest secretary as Mr. J. Fletcher. There was a very good attendance at the quarterly meeting of the Hibernian Society, when the following nominations for the various offices were received : President, Bro. J. Minogue ; vice-president, Bro. Rev. H. Woods; warden, Bro. J. J. Furlong: guardian, Bro. J. Maher ; sick visitors, Bros. A. Fitzgerald and W. Pender. It was decided to procure a banner for the branch for use in church processions, etc. After the

ordinary business the Literary Society held a session, and some useful and instructive advice was given by the Very Rev. Dean Burke, V.F., concerning the art of reading, writing, speaking, etc. Members are again reminded that it is to their very great advantage to attend the meetings regularly.
